The requests are very easy. To use the service, a passenger shall send an SMS message containing «ае в» or «ae v» using Latin or Cyrillic letters to the 3115 short number. The service respond SMS will contain the time schedule for the next three airline express trains departing Moscow (the Kievsky Railway Station) to the Vnukovo Airport and three trains running from Vnukovo to Moscow. The same rules are applied for requests concerning other directions: Moscow (the Paveletsky Railway Station) – the Domodedovo Airport (SMS text is “ае д” or “ae d”) and Moscow (the Savyolovsky Railway Station) – the Sheremetyevo Airport (SMS text is (“ае ш” or “ae s”). In order to send a request for a certain time (for instance, to Vnukovo at 7:00 a.m.) a passenger shall send a request containing “ае в 07:00” or “ae v 07:00”.
The service will be also available on the Moscow (the Belorussky Railway Station) – the Sheremetyevo Airport starting with August 28.
It should be noted that the service fee is equal to any SMS fee charged by the mobile operator used by the passenger.
The new service has been launched thanks to the successful cooperation of the LLC Aeroexpress and JSC Technologies of Processing, the company developing remote payment systems.
